The postcode NR9 3QQ is located in South Norfolk, in the county of Norfolk. It was introduced in February 1990 and is an active postcode. NR9 3QQ is a small user postcode that may contain upto 100 addresses (but 15 is more typical).

NR9 3QQ is one of the least deprived areas in the country. It rates as a 7.8 on the scale of the index of deprivation (where 10 are the least deprived and 0 are the most deprived areas). The 2011 UK census classified the residents of NR9 3QQ as Urbanites > Urban professionals and families > White professionals.

The closest road name to NR9 3QQ is Cartmel which is centered 18 m away.

The nearest bus stop is Lakeland Way and is 110 m away. The closest railway station is Wymondham Rail Station, 6.21 km away.

The closest primary school to NR9 3QQ (for ages 11 and under) is Hethersett, Woodside Primary & Nursery School. It achieved an OFSTED rating of Outstanding on February 23, 2007.

The local pub for residents of NR9 3QQ is Robert Kett and is 4.83 km away. The Food Standards Agency (FSA) rated it as Very Good on August 19, 2021. The nearest takeaway food is available from Flames Kebab and is 4.83 km distant. The FSA rated this establishment as Needs Urgent Improvement on January 27, 2022.

Residents reported an average download speed of 56.5 Mbps and an average upload speed of 13.5 Mbps in a 2017 OFCOM broadband survey. 100% of residents have broadband access of superfast 30-300 Mbps.

Gas consumption for the area is rated at 1.3 out of 10. Electricity consumption for the area is rated at 0.4 out of 10. Where 0 are the lowest and 10 are the highest consuming areas in the country respectively.

Policing for NR9 3QQ is covered by the Norfolk police force association and Norfolk is the NHS Primary Care Trust (PCT) or Care Trust Plus (CT).
